What happens when the person you trust most turns out to be the one who destroys you? Abducted in Plain Sight, a disturbing documentary, tells the true story of how a seemingly harmless neighbour shattered an entire family's life in 1970s Idaho. The story, which has an IMDb rating of 6.7, revolves around 12-year-old Jan Broberg, who was manipulated, brainwashed, and abducted not once, but twice, all by the same man whom her family had welcomed into their lives like a close friend. This isn't fiction; it's a real account of how predator Robert Berchtold earned the trust of the Broberg family. Charming and disarming on the surface, he slowly wove himself into their lives, ultimately using that trust to kidnap Jan under the guise of an 'alien mission.' Yes, he convinced her that she was chosen to save another planet — a lie so wild it's hard to believe, until you hear it from Jan herself. As shocking as the kidnapping was, what's even more terrifying is how Berchtold psychologically manipulated not just Jan, but her parents too, keeping them under his spell for years. Where can you watch it? Directed by Skye Borgman, this 91-minute documentary was released in 2017 and is now streaming on Netflix, also available in Hindi. It's a gut-wrenching tale that raises questions about safety, parenting, and how evil can hide in plain sight. Why should you watch it? Abducted in Plain Sight is not just about a crime; it's a cautionary tale about misplaced trust and the terrifying ease with which predators can blend in. It's the kind of documentary that'll make you double-check every friendly smile — even from the guy next door.
